I had a catastrophic hard drive crash, the second one in 9 months, a short time ago, and it was 3 weeks before I had everything back the way I needed it. I’ve taken industrial - strength measures to safeguard against that ever happening again. Every bit of data I have is backed up to a second identical drive by means of a disk image (DMG) file. The backup drive is kept OFFLINE and in a safe place except when I’m doing backups, so it never gets used except for that purpose.
